Q: What is the difference between Rhodimet AT88 and Rhodimet NP99?
The difference relates to the precursor used to deliver the active substance. The powder form, often referred to as NP99, typically contains DL-Methionine. In contrast, the liquid form, often called AT88, typically utilizes the DL-Methionine Hydroxy Analogue (HMTBa).

Q: Can Rhodimet be used in human nutrition or just for animals?
The product is officially authorized and designated for use in animal nutrition, such as for livestock and aquaculture. Governmental regulatory bodies responsible for human medicine have not established an approved patient population or medicinal use for this product.
Q: Does Rhodimet have any environmental impact concerns?
Official storage and disposal requirements are set to prevent environmental contamination. These rules state that the product must not be poured into drains or waterways and must be disposed of only through a certified collector or company, adhering strictly to local and national regulations.

Q: What is known about the bioavailability of Rhodimet's precursors?
Studies have evaluated the bioavailability of the different precursors contained in Rhodimet (DL-Methionine and HMTBa). This research is conducted to understand the conversion efficiency of these compounds into L-Methionine, the biologically active form.

Q: Does Rhodimet have any impact on the immune system?
Official information confirms that the active substance is a necessary precursor for the synthesis of Glutathione, which is the body's major internal antioxidant. This function helps maintain Redox Homeostasis, which is critical for cellular health and metabolic integrity.
